What's the best time of year to travel to Bitola with my pet?
When you're traveling with pets, keeping tabs on the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 69°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 37°F. Average annual precipitation for Bitola is 25 inches.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Bitola?
Known for its cathedral and festivals, Bitola has lots to offer visitors including its rich culture, university life, and ruins. See the local sights and visit Širok Sokak and Church of Sveti Dimitrija. While you're there, make sure you don't miss Philip II of Macedonia Statue and Memorial d'Orient.
